Output 89d20af327104e0cd56fdd03e35c80025caaa3e863960a75a7b6b38ffb901c57:0

value
1011410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8e54893ada29f3137b033f6e8eb184a1a485a50 OP_EQUALVERIFY OP_CHECKSIG
address
1KKEpGGMw6ge7c2Hf35h4LwS7SY8NruRRL
transaction
89d20af327104e0cd56fdd03e35c80025caaa3e863960a75a7b6b38ffb901c57
spent
true